In ``Nonstandard implication algebras'' [Mat. Vesn. 3(16)(31), 403-411 (1979; Zbl 0456.06002)], this reviewer presented a very small portion of the nonstandard theory of ordered sets in the form of the nonstandard theory of meet semi-lattices. In this interesting paper, the author presents a nonstandard theory of ordered sets in general. The author uses a Robinson-style nonstandard analysis. He first presents a generalization of the form of what he calls the general theory of transcendents. He applies this theory of ordered sets \((X, \leq)\) and includes an interesting incomparability relation \(\parallel\), where \(\alpha \parallel \beta\) iff \(\alpha\not\leq \beta\) and \(\beta \not\leq \alpha\). Applications are related to general ordered sets, the interval topology and the completion for a linearly ordered set.
